Why is Corrin called Kamui?
The main character was named Kamui at birth- the other Hoshidan royals have Japanese names, after all- but then, after they were kidnapped, Garon or someone else insisted upon renaming them to something more Nohrian-sounding; thus they became Corrin.

Who is Corrin’s father Fire Emblem?
Corrin was supposedly born to the Hoshidan royal family as the child of Mikoto and Hoshido’s king Sumeragi. As a result, they are the younger half-sibling of Ryoma and Hinoka and the older-half sibling of Takumi and Sakura, who are instead Sumeragi’s children with his first wife Ikona.

What is Corrin’s Japanese name?
Corrin (pronounced /ˈkɔɹɪn/[key]; Japanese: カムイ Kamui) is Fire Emblem Fates’s Avatar unit. Corrin in Fates has two major differences compared to previous avatar units.
What is Nohr based on?
Trivia. Nohr is based on feudal European kingdoms, but primarily draws certain aesthetic and cultural details, such as armor, architecture, and the emphasis on achieving glory, from the Roman and Greek empires.
What Dragon is Corrin?
The Feral Dragon (Japanese: 竜 Dragon) is a dragon class which was introduced in Fire Emblem Fates. It exclusively belongs to Corrin and their child, Kana, and appears temporarily in scenes where these characters first discover their dragon powers.
